Association between polymorphism in the promoter region of lncRNA GAS5 and the risk of colorectal cancer
22 Mar 2019
Abstract excerpt
The growth arrest special 5 (GAS5), as a research hotspot of long noncoding RNAs (lncRNAs), has been reported to be associated with colorectal cancer (CRC). However, the association between polymorphisms in GAS5 and the risk of CRC was not clear.
